Lightweight Vehicle Design
Lightweight vehicle design plays an essential role in enhancing fuel efficiency, particularly in models like the City Hatchback. By focusing on aerodynamic efficiency, manufacturers can markedly reduce drag, allowing the vehicle to glide through urban landscapes with minimal resistance. This design philosophy emphasizes the importance of shaping the vehicle's exterior to optimize airflow, ultimately improving mileage and performance.
Material innovation is equally vital; using advanced, lightweight materials such as high-strength steel and composite fibers reduces overall weight without compromising safety. The integration of these materials not only enhances fuel economy but also contributes to a more responsive driving experience. Inclusive Mobility Solutions
What makes mobility truly inclusive in urban environments? To guarantee equitable access for all citizens, urban mobility solutions must prioritize affordability and accessibility. This requires a multifaceted approach that engages communities in the design and implementation of transportation systems. Key components include:
- Affordable Transit Options: Implementing low-cost fares and subsidies for low-income residents.
- Universal Design: Creating vehicles and infrastructure that accommodate diverse physical abilities.
- Community Engagement: Involving local populations in decision-making to reflect their unique needs.
- Multi-Modal Integration: Seamlessly connecting various modes of transport to enhance user experience.
